Hampton L. Carson (1852-1929) was a law professor, Pennsylvania Attorney General, President of the American, Pennsylvania and Philadelphia Bar Associations, noted orator and prolific writer of legal history and biography, and collector of the largest Anglo-American law books and manuscripts. This article will review his life and work.
